e1 ms access gorički goran

15
SVEUČILIŠTE SJEVER  MS ACCESS Seminarski rad Studij tehničke i gospodarske logistike (Redovni student) Student: Mentor: Goran Gorički mr.sc. Ladislav Hava !ara"din# travanj $%&'.

Upload: goran-goricki

Post on 15-Oct-2015

24 views

Category:

Documents


0 download

DESCRIPTION

MS Access

TRANSCRIPT

  • 5/25/2018 E1 MS Access Gori ki Goran

    1/15

    SVEUILITE SJEVER

    MS ACCESSSeminarski rad

    Studij tehnike i gospodarske logistike

    (Redovni student)

    Student: Mentor:

    Goran Goriki mr.sc. Ladislav Hava

    !ara"din# travanj $%&'.

  • 5/25/2018 E1 MS Access Gori ki Goran

    2/15

    SADRAJ

    SADRAJ................................................................................................................................................2

    1. UVOD..................................................................................................................................1 ............................................................................................................................................... 2

    3. ARHITEKTURA MICROSOFT ACCESS-A.........................................................................3

    4. ZAKLJUAK..................................................................................................................... 10

    5. LITERATURA....................................................................................................................12

    SAETAK

  • 5/25/2018 E1 MS Access Gori ki Goran

    3/15

    MS ccess je sustav a organiiranje *ae podataka i rad s podacima u i predstavlja

    sustav a upravljanje relacijskom *aom podataka. +olai u paketu Microso,t -,,ice# ajedno

    sa ostalim aplikacijama (/cel# 0ord# 1o2er1oint# -utlook).

    Slu"i a kreiranje *ae podataka# pohranjivanje podataka# dohvat podataka u cijelosti

    ili kro upite# ,iltriranje i sortiranje podataka# stvaranje ivjetaja. ccess spaja produktivnost

    programa a upravljanje *aama podataka sa lako3om koritenja 0indo2sa. 1redvi4en je a

    manje koliine podataka. ccess se mo"e veati sa podacima koji se nalae na sredinjem

    raunalu ili serveru# ili se mogu koristiti ta*lice koje su kreirane u /celu. Reultati o*rade se

    lako mogu prenositi na radni list /cela.

    Rad u ccess5u poinje stvaranjem ta*lice# u koju se upisuju podaci te odre4uju tipovi

    podataka# primarni klju# te je mogu3e poveivati ta*lice. 6 ccess5u se tako4er stvaraju

    upiti a idvajanje i analiu podataka i ta*lice. 7a ispis neke grupe podataka koriste se

    ivjetaji. -*rasci su potre*ni da *i podatke i ta*lica i upita pregledavali gra,iki i da *i

    mogli pregledavati poveane podatke i vie ta*lica. 1omo3u makro nared*i upravlja se

    odre4enim procesima# npr. otvaranje odre4enog o*jekta# ispis poruke na ekranu# opcije

    pretra"ivanja# itd. Moduli su skupovi deklaracija i procedura pisanih u !isual 8asicu

    programskom jeiku#koje su spremljene ajedno kao cjelina u *ai podataka.

  • 5/25/2018 E1 MS Access Gori ki Goran

    4/15

    1. UVOD

    6 ovom seminarskom radu o*ra4en je MS ccess. 9o je aplikacija koja dolai upaketu Microso,t -,,ice5a. Rad u ccess5u nije tolko kompliciran# te ga mogu shvatiti i

    korisnici koji se *a ne snalae u aplikacijama Microso,t -,,ice5a. ccess je vrlo koristan a

    rad s podacima# a organiiranje podataka te spremanje podataka. 9o govori i injenica da je

    ccess jedna od najrasprostranjenijih *aa podataka# uimaju3i u o*ir koliko *roj raunala

    na svijetu koristi ovaj programski paket.

    1odaci u ccess5u mogu *iti imena i adrese# evidencije poslovnih kontakata#

    aposlenici# in,ormacije o personalu# ,akture# uplatnice i knjigovodstvo. ccess sadr"i i

    o*jekte koji poma"u pri upravljanju podacima# kao to su o*rasci# ijetaji.

    MS ccess ima mnoge prednosti# mana mu je mo"da to to je mogu3e spremati samo

    manje koliine podataka# ne koristi se a ogromne pohrane. ccess mo"e koristiti ta*lice koje

    su kreirane u drugom Microso,t -,,ice5ovom paketu# /celu. nakon o*rade reultati se

    mogu prenositi ponovno u /cel.

    1

  • 5/25/2018 E1 MS Access Gori ki Goran

    5/15

    2. KARAKTERISTIKE MICROSOFT ACCESS-U

    ccess je sustav a organiiranje *ae podataka i rad s podacima u njoj i predstavljasustav a upravljanje relacijskom *aom podataka (eng. Relation +ata*ase Management

    S;stem# tj. R+8M). &+olai u paketu Microso,t -,,ice# ajedno sa ostalim aplikacijama

    (/cel# 0ord# 1o2er1oint# -utlook). Mo"e se re3i da je ccess jedna od najrasprostranjenijih

    *aa podataka# uimaju3i u o*ir koliko *roj raunala na svijetu koristi ovaj programski

    paket. Slu"i nam a kreiranje *ae podataka# pohranjivanje podataka# dohvat podataka u

    cijelosti ili kro upite# ,iltriranje i sortiranje podataka# stvaranje ivjetaja. ccess spaja

    produktivnost programa a upravljanje *aama podataka sa lako3om koritenja 0indo2sa.

    Svi standardi koji vrijede a MS -,,ice vrijede i a ccess (potpuno standardiirani korisniki

    interface$# pretra"iva ,unkcionira na isti nain u 0ord5u# /cel5u i ccess5u# standardiirani

    helpL Server. ccess se mo"e veati sa podacima

    koji se nalae na sredinjem raunalu ili serveru# ili se mogu koristiti ta*lice koje su kreirane u/celu. Reultati o*rade se lako mogu prenositi na radni list /cela.

    1Def!"#$ A""e%%-$ & '!#(e ECDL 5.0 )*I+DO*S , OFFICE 2010.2I!/ef$"e #e %e#e.3He 67.

    2

  • 5/25/2018 E1 MS Access Gori ki Goran

    6/15

    3. ARHITEKTURA MICROSOFT ACCESS-A

    6 ccess5u# *aa podataka slu"i a spremanje podataka koji su smjeteni u ta*licama#

    tako4er slu"i a spremanje modula# o*raaca# makroa# upita. 6 danom trenutku ccess mo"eraditi samo s jednom *aom podataka# no jedna *aa podataka mo"e sadr"ati veliki *roj

    ta*lica# o*raaca# ivjetaja# upita# makroa# itd.

    3.1. Osnovni o!"#$i MS A%%"ss&

    3.1.1. T&'i%& (T&'")

    ?ajva"nija komponenta jer se u njima nalae svi podaci sadr"ani u *ai podataka. 7a

    neku *olju organiaciju i preglednost podataka po"eljno je imati vie ta*lica. 9a*lica se

    sastoji od redaka (Record) i stupaca tj. polja (@ield). '-snove karakteristike ta*lice su da ne

    postoje dva jednaka retka# ne postoje dva stupca jednakog naiva# redoslijed redaka nije *itan#

    redoslijed stupaca nije *itan.

    9a*licu se mo"e kreirati u 1rikau diajna (+esign !ie2). Alikom na +iajn ta*lice

    otvara se dijaloki proor 9a*le u kojem se stvara ta*lica. -vaj nain omogu3ava odre4ivanjei kontrolu svih svojstava (1roperties) ta*lice.

    S'i#& 1. Areiranje ta*liceB

    4Def!"#$ T$8"e !$9e!$ !$ *'e:# )%/$!"$ !$;e:e!$ /e$/ .5S'$ #e %!6#e!$ )

  • 5/25/2018 E1 MS Access Gori ki Goran

    7/15

    7a svaku vrstu podataka odre4uje se tip podataka. 1a tako se mo"e odrediti 9ekst

    (9e/t) gdje ima do $BB nakova# atim +opis (Memo) koji ima namjenu a reenice i

    paragra,e do C'%%% nakova. Mo"e se odrediti 8roj (?um*er) koji ima namjenu a numerike

    podatke koji mogu *iti koriteni a raunanje ( $# ' ili D nakova). 7atim +atum E !rijeme

    (+ate E 9ime) do D nakova# pa !aluta (=urrenc;) a novane inose (D nakova).

    Samonumeriranje (uto ?um*er)# automatski se pove3ava a svaki novi slog (' naka). +a E

    ?e (Fes E ?o) tj. istina ili la" (& *it). 7atim# -le o*jekt a slike# gra,ikone i sl. (veliine do &

    G8). Hipervea (H;perlink) a adrese dokumenata ili datoteka na 000 itd. (do $%'D

    nakova). 1rivitak (ttachment)# *ilo koja podr"ana vrsta datoteka (do $ G8). aro*njak a

    tra"enje (Lookup 0iard)# polje 9ekst# +aE?e ili 8roj popunjava podacima i druge ta*lice ili

    liste adanih vrijednosti.C

    S'i#& 2. 9ipovi podataka

    =V%/e :$/$'$ !$9e!e '!#& ECDL 5.0 )*I+DO*S , OFFICE 2010.,S'$ #e %!6#e!$ )

  • 5/25/2018 E1 MS Access Gori ki Goran

    8/15

    6 ta*licama se koriste kljuevi a poveivanje ta*lica. Ralikuju se primarni klju i

    strani tj. vanjski klju. 1rimarnim kljuem se naiva polje iji podatak je jedinstven a svaki

    pojedini slog pojedine ta*lice# npr. oso*na imena# preimena# IM8G# -8# *roj indeksa i sl.

    Aada se primarni klju i jedne ta*lice pojavljuje u polju druge s ciljem uspostavljanja

    relacije s prvom ta*licom# onda on a tu drugu ta*licu predstavlja strani ( vanjski ) klju.D

    S'i#& 3. AljueviJ

    >O '#e;6$ !$9e! e&e!/$"# % ?e8-$ )!' /e$/.@S'$ %'!/$ % ?e8 %/$!"e '#$ #e !$;e:e!$ /e$/.

    5

  • 5/25/2018 E1 MS Access Gori ki Goran

    9/15

    1oveivanjem ta*lica do*iva se mogu3nost idvajanja i analie podataka i dviju ili

    vie ta*lica# pa tako postoji vea &:& (rijetka vea# jednonana vrijednost primarnog kljua

    mo"e poveivati samo jedan vanjski klju)# vea &:M (jednonana vrijednost primarnog

    kljua mo"e poveivati jedan# vie ili ak niti jedan slog u poveanoj ta*lici) i vea M:M koju

    u ccess5u nije mogu3e ostvariti iravno. &%

    S'i#& *.!ea &:M&& S'i#& +. !ea &:&&$

    3.1.2. U,i$ ("/0)

    Aoristi se a idvajanje i analiu podataka i ta*lica. 1omo3u upit se prikauju slogovi

    koji su sastavljeni od polja i poveanih ta*lica# a ,iiki se ne moraju ponovno pohraniti. 9o

    omogu3ava i*jegavanje nepotre*nog ponavljanja istih podataka to *i *ilo neminovno kada

    *i se podaci nalaili u istoj ta*lici.

    S'i#& . Areiranje upita&O 8$%"6$ !$9e! !$ *'e:# )!' /e$/.1@S'$ #e %!6#e!$ )

  • 5/25/2018 E1 MS Access Gori ki Goran

    13/15

    S'i#& 11. 1rimjer makroa$&

    3.1.. Mo9' (Mo9'")

    Skupovi deklaracija i procedura pisanih u !isual 8asicu programskom jeiku#koje su

    spremljene ajedno kao cjelina u *ai podataka. 9u su smjetene op3e procedure i ,unkcije

    koje se koriste pri o*radi podataka. Moduli se ne piu esto jer su veani a ,orme (odnosno

    nalai se u modulu ,orme i odgovara doga4ajima na ,ormi).

    *. :AKLJUAK

    =ilj ovog seminara *io je raumijevanje irade i koritenja *ae podataka# od kreiranja

    ta*lica# irade upita a do*ivanje podataka# irade o*rasca a unos.

    MS ccess je koristan alat a organiaciju podataka# te spremanja istih. Rasprostanjen

    je po cijelom svijetu# i po"eljno je nati raditi u njemu# a i nije tako teko nauiti. ccess ima

    mnoge prednosti# jedina mana mu je mo"da to to nije namjenjen a velike pohrane podataka.

    21S'$ #e %!6#e!$ )

  • 5/25/2018 E1 MS Access Gori ki Goran

    14/15

    ccess omogu3uje preglednost i dostupnost podataka koji se nalae na jednom mjestu to

    poslovanje ini jednostavnijim i kvalitetnijim.

    Aoriste3i MS ccess podue3a u poslovanju mogu u *ilo kojem trenutku imati uvid u

    podatke veane a o*avljanje svakodnevnih adataka# te su ih u stanju vrlo lako ispraviti ili

    nadopuniti. !elika prednost je i jednostavnost kreiranja novih ivjetaja# o*raaca# upita itd.

    1odue3a koja koriste ccess imaju odre4enu prednost# ccess mo"e poslovanje samo uiniti

    lakim i pro,ita*ilnijim emu i te"i svako podue3e.

    11

  • 5/25/2018 E1 MS Access Gori ki Goran

    15/15

    +. LITERATURA

    Aronoloki poredano :

    Anjiga:

    =+L B.% (0?+-0S # -@@= $%&%)# utori: Grundler# Gvodanovi3# kica#

    Aos# Milija# Srnec# iranovi3# 7vonarek. ?aklada: 1R-5ML d.o.o $%&$.)

    0e* stranice:

    http:EE*s.2ikipedia.orgE2ikiEMicroso,tNccess# preueto dana &